    Notes: A conditioned medium from cultured human epidermal cells was observed to inhibit the activity of exogenous urokinase. By reverse fibrin autography after SDS polyacrylamide gel electrophoresis, a plasminogen activator inhibitor was detected with a molecular weight of 46000. Using Mr- 33000 [125I]-labelled urokinase we observed the formation of an enzyme-ligand complex. The molecular weight of this complex was 79000. These results indicate that cultured human epidermal cells secrete a plasminogen activator inhibitor (urokinase inhibitor) with a molecular weight of 46000.

    Notes: A plasminogen activator (PA), Mr 72 000, was detected in conditioned medium from human melanocyte cultures by fibrin autography. The electrophoretic mobility was identical to that of tissue PA produced by Bowes melanoma cells. PA activity in human melanocyte culture medium was inhibited by anti-tissue PA IgG, but not by anti-urokinase IgG. Our results are the first to show that normal human melanocytes in culture secrete tissue plasminogen activator.

    Notes: During starvation, counterregulatory responses to loss of food (i.e. responses that lead to an increase in appetite) occur in the central nervous system (CNS). This study was designed to examine whether middle-aged rats show greater or smaller behavioural, peripheral and central hormonal responses during starvation compared to young rats. In experiment 1, refeeding following 4 days of starvation was measured in both middle-aged (72-week-old) and young (9-week-old) rats. The level of refeeding was similar to each prestarved level until 3 days after the end of starvation in both groups. From the 4th day, the level of refeeding in young rats increased and reached beyond the prestarved level, whereas refeeding in middle-aged rats remained similar to the prestarved level. Thus, overall refeeding throughout 7 days was greater in young rats than in middle-aged rats. In experiment 2, middle-aged and young rats were starved for 4 days and were killed in the morning. Middle-aged rats showed a smaller plasma corticosterone response than that of young rats. The magnitude of decreases in plasma glucose, insulin and leptin was similar in both groups. In the arcuate nucleus, the starvation-induced increase in neuropeptide Y (NPY) mRNA and the decrease in proopiomelanocortin (POMC) mRNA were smaller in middle-aged rats than in young rats. In contrast, the starvation-induced decrease in corticotrophin-releasing hormone (CRH) mRNA in the hypothalamic paraventricular nucleus was greater in middle-aged rats than young rats. The magnitude of decrease in type-2 CRH receptor mRNA in the ventromedial hypothalamus was similar in both groups. The results indicate that (a) ageing impaired refeeding response (b), middle-aged rats showed the same directional neuropeptide mRNA responses as seen in young rats during starvation and (c) the magnitude of these counterregulatory responses in the CNS in middle-aged versus young rats was not uniform, but rather was site-specific or neuropeptide-specific. This study suggests the importance of NPY and POMC responsiveness in the arcuate nucleus in the age-related differences resulting from starvation-induced refeeding.

    Notes: Although the SAA1 and SAA2 protein isoforms (A-SAA) of the serum amyloid A (SAA) family of acute phase reactants have been found in a number of extrahepatic tissues; the site of synthesis of extrahepatic SAA remains to be clarified. To investigate site(s) of synthesis of the SAA protein localized to atherosclerotic plaque, expression of the SAA1 and SAA2 genes by cultured human aortic smooth muscle cells (HASMC) was investigated. A-SAA protein isoforms were detectable by immunoblot analysis in the culture medium of HASMC. Both A-SAA and C-SAA (SAA4) mRNA isoforms were constitutively expressed by HASMC, but not, however, by the human umbilical vein endothelial cells. Expression of A-SAA mRNA by HASMC was upregulated by corticoid hormones including dexamethasone (Dex), corticosterone, hydrocortisone, and aldosterone, but not by the cytokines interleukin (IL)-1, IL-6, and tumour necrosis factor (TNF)-α alone. Dex stimulation of A-SAA mRNA was time and dose dependent from 6 to 48 h. The threshold concentration for upregulation of A-SAA mRNA in HASMC by Dex was between 0.1 and 1 nm. IL-1, known to upregulate extrahepatic A-SAA gene expression in other cell systems only slightly, if at all, upregulated Dex-induced A-SAA expression by HASMC. Thus, it is possible that some of the A-SAA protein in the vascular wall (atherosclerotic plaques) can originate from smooth muscle cells. In consideration of recent reports that A-SAA modulates the inflammatory process and lipid synthesis, A-SAA can potentially serve as a physiological regulator of smooth muscle cell homeostasis within that, in a disease state, participates in the formation of atherosclerotic plaques.

    Notes: Use of a monoclonal antibody against Lafora bodies for the immunocytochemical study of ground-glass inclusions in hepatocytes due to cyanamide Aims: Ground-glass inclusions (GGIs) in hepatocytes are known to be associated with cyanamide treatment in patients with alcohol dependency. The purpose of this study was to assess the reactivity of a monoclonal antibody (MAb) raised against polyglucosan and to detect early events in GGI formation. Methods and results: Formalin-fixed paraffin-embedded liver tissues from four patients treated with cyanamide were used. Sections were stained with haematoxylin and eosin and periodic acid–Schiff with and without diastase digestion, and were immunohistochemically stained with the MAb. For electron microscopic study, routinely processed liver tissue from one patient was examined with conventional and immunoelectron microscopy with use of the MAb. All specimens from the four cyanamide-treated patients contained GGIs in the cytoplasm of hepatocytes, and these GGIs reacted intensely with the MAb. Fully developed GGIs contained various organelles, whereas early ones consisted primarily of glycogen granules and dilated smooth endoplasmic reticulum. In immunoelectron microscopic preparations, gold particles were located within GGIs, and the immunolabelled organelles appeared to be glycogen granules. Conclusions: This novel MAb is useful for the detection of GGIs caused by cyanamide. Our results support the idea that GGI formation may result from specific abnormalities in glucose metabolism.

    Notes: : Based on the high level of extractability of myosin subunits (light chains), even after prolonged heat treatment of muscle, a new method to evaluate the dark muscle content in the fish meat and products of mackerel is proposed. Tissue-specific rabbit antisera with myosin light chains (A1 from ordinary muscle and D1 from dark muscle) from mackerel Scomber japonicus were obtained. Mackerel meat paste (surimi) was dissolved in 8 M urea containing 1% SDS, and diffused on agar plates containing antiserum against A1 or D1 by single radial immunodiffusion (SRID). The results obtained showed that the area of halos formed in the plates was quite proportional to the content of dark muscle.

    Notes: Blood vascular and lymphatic tumors were evaluated immunohistochemically by studying a spectrum of endothelial associated antigens. (1) UEA-I lectin reacted with the tumor cells of one patient with malignant angioendothelioma in the non-metastatic stage. However, when metastasis occurred, the binding sites of this lectin completely disappeared from the surface of the tumor cells in both original and metastatic lesions, suggesting the loss of blood group H antigen from the tumor cells could be used as an indicator of metastasis in this tumor. (2) Reaction with anti-HLA-A, B, C, intense in normal blood vessels, remained intensely positive in pyogenic granuloma and Kaposi's sarcoma, whereas it did not react with normal lymphatics and lymphangioma. This indicates that anti-HLA-A, B, C is useful in differentiating blood vascular structures from lymphatic structures in both normal and pathological conditions. (3) OKM5 reacted intensely with benign hyperplasius in pyogenic granuloma, while barely reacting with proliferating parts in Kaposi's sarcoma, suggesting the difference in staining patterns can be used to distinguish vascular proliferation or malignancy. (4) Reaction with anti-Type IV collagen and anti-laminin was intense in normal blood vessels, pyogenic granuloma and Kaposi's sarcoma, whereas reaction with these antibodies in normal lymphatics was patchy and irregular in its thickness.

    Notes: Normal epidermis of various sites of human body was examined by N-(7-dimethyl-amino-4-methyl-3-coumarinyl)maleimidc (DACM) method for SH groups and SS linkages. The horny cells in the palm and sole showed a gradual occurrence of a SH membranous pattern, while those in other sites revealed an abrupt formation of the SH membranous pattern just above the granular layer. In the palm and sole epidermis the number of layers which exhibit membranous pattern of SH-positivity was thicker than that in the other epidermis; the low- through mid-layers of horny cells in the former sites seemed to contain not only SS-positive but also SH-positive substance at cell peripheries. The DACM staining for SS linkages showed the presence of a granular fluorescence in the cytoplasm of the granular cells of the epidermis in the human palm and sole, but not in other sites. The granular cells in human lip displayed a granular fluorescence in the cytoplasm by cither SH or SS DACM staining. All the SH- or SS-positive granular fluorescence was related to keratohyaline granules. These findings indicate that there may be some variations of the distribution pattern of the epidermal cellular proteins with SH and/or SS and a difference in chemical composition of keratohyaline granules between different anatomical sites of human body.

    Notes: Summary An antimicrobial blue pigment, which is identical with a tetrapyrrole from a bacterium, was isolated from the bryozoanBugula dentata.

    Notes: Summary Two novel furanosesterterpenes, okinonellins A (1) and B (2), have been isolated from the spongeSpongionella sp. Both compounds inhibit cell division of starfish embryos.
